Description
We are looking for a back-end engineer who is motivated to bring their skills and experience working in settlements, payments, or related fin-tech areas to our technology stack. Responsibilities will include working with technical leadership and other developers to implement post-trade settlement functionality within our NodeJS-based back end architecture. You will be working with internal and external parties to integrate with blockchain systems and APIs as well as the FIX (Financial Information exchange) protocol.
The Successful Applicant
- Extensive experience of NodeJS and common packages, architectures
- Experience designing, maintaining, and expanding APIs via REST, WebSocket and other technologies
- Experience building tool chain applications, agents, services, server, and client applications in NodeJS or similar
- Thorough working knowledge (and preferably DBA experience) working with a variety of database, NoSQL, and other storage technologies in NodeJS (at least including PostgreSQL and Redis)
- Excellent problem-solving skills
- Excellent verbal communication and interpersonal skills
Experience with the following is also beneficial:
- NestJS
- Typescript
- Docker
- Kubernetes
- Message queues
- Blockchain, cryptocurrency and smart contracts
- FIX protocol
